We travel with kids all over the world. In Rome we rented an apartment for 2 weeks and had an outstanding time doing all the major and not so major sites. They arranged to meet us at the airport and take us directly to our rental. Eating out was difficult so some nights we had take out from restaurants, and other nights we purchased partially prepared food from the butcher. The apartment gave us space for the kids, flexibility for the ever changing schedule and allowed us to "fit" into Rome in a much different way than other tourists. We walked everywhere and also did a few day trips from the city. We went in late Novemeber and found this to be the one low tourist time of the entire year. Enjoy Rome and take your time! Note our children were 3 and 1 for that trip. report a problem
